MongoDB
 sql >> Baza danych >  >> NoSQL >> MongoDB

Express.js i czas trwania sesji connect-mongo

W końcu to rozwiązałem, musisz użyć oprogramowania pośredniego, aby zaktualizować dowolne dane w sesji, aby plik cookie został ponownie wysłany, tak jak to:

app.use(function(req, res, next) {
  req.session._garbage = Date();
  req.session.touch();
  next();
});

W ten sposób maxAge będzie aktualizować zarówno plik cookie, jak i sesję przy każdym żądaniu do aplikacji.




  1. Redis
  2.   
  3. MongoDB
  4.   
  5. Memcached
  6.   
  7. HBase
  8.   
  9. CouchDB
  1. Kolejność pól MongoDB i zmiana pozycji dokumentu po aktualizacji

  2. Jak usunąć bazę danych MongoDB z wiersza poleceń?

  3. Mongodb TTL nie działa

  4. Jak dynamicznie $ustawić pole poddokumentu w mongodb?

  5. MongoDB PHP:Jak uzyskać ObjectId za pomocą kanału JSON? (jest puste)